双样本孟德尔随机化研究受教育程度与抑郁症的因果关系

摘  要:目的采用双样本孟德尔随机化(Mendelian randomization,MR)研究方法分析受教育程度与抑郁症发生的因果关系。方法在全基因组关联研究数据库中提取受教育程度、抑郁症的相关数据,并进行双样本MR分析,用留一法进行敏感性分析。结果最终58个单核苷酸多态性被成功纳入,双向MR分析结果显示,受教育程度的提升可降低抑郁症的发病风险(OR=0.95,95%CI:0.92~0.98,P<0.01),MR-Egger分析与敏感分析均未发现纳入的单核苷酸多态性存在水平多效性(P>0.05)。结论抑郁症的发病风险随着教育程度的提高而降低。Objective To analyze causal relationship between education level and the occurrence of depression by using two sample Mendelian randomization(MR)study method.Methods The data of education level and depression were extracted from the Genome-Wide Association Study database,and the two-sample MR analysis was conducted,and sensitivity analysis was performed using the leave-one-out method.Results Ultimately,58 single nucleotide polymorphisms were successfully included.The results of bidirectional MR analysis showed that increase in education level can reduce the risk of depression(OR=0.95,95%CI:0.92-0.98,P<0.01).MR-Egger regression and sensitivity analysis results showed that there was no horizontal pleiotropy in included single nucleotide polymorphisms(P>0.05).Conclusion The risk of developing depression decreases with increasing education level.
